James Edward Miller, age 80, of Mio, passed away Saturday, June 19, 2010, at his home.
James was born on April 29, 1930 to Arden Ellsworth and Edna Rhea (Stanton) Miller in Chicago, Illinois.  He joined the US Navy, serving his country during the Korean War from 1947-1952.  He met and married Joanne Troyer in Chicago in 1955.  They raised their family in Chicago.  James worked as a printer for Commerce Clearing House, retiring in 1989.  He and Joanne lived in Florida from 1989-2005, and then settled in Mio, Michigan to be closer to family.
